Dr. Emmelyn Croes is an Assistant Professor at Tilburg University's School of Humanities and Digital Sciences, affiliated with the Department of Communication and Cognition and the Academic Collaborative Center for Digital Health & Mental Wellbeing. Her work focuses on digital communication's role in health promotion, self-disclosure behaviors, and the impact of social media influencers on health-related attitudes. She teaches courses in methodology, digital media sociology, and social media marketing.
Research interests center on chatbot interactions, health communication strategies via influencers, and sexual health advocacy through digital platforms. Her recent studies explore how chatbots affect emotional well-being through self-disclosure and how influencers shape safe sex attitudes among young adults.
Key collaborations include projects on influencer misinformation and YouTube health vlog engagement strategies. She actively participates in academic events such as the European Communication Science Event and the Etmaal van de Communicatiewetenschap conference.
